The Ohio State Buckeyes have been on a recruiting hot streak. Not only have they landed some of the top recruits from the transfer portal, but the future is also looking bright. Specifically, the 2025 class is shaping up to be a historic one. A week after landing a top cornerback in the class, No. 5 overall recruit Na’eem Offord announced his commitment to the program.

Ohio State Lands CB Na’eem Offord

Offord visited Columbus this weekend and apparently liked what he saw. It didn’t take long for him to give a verbal commitment. He joins Devin Sanchez, who is the second-ranked corner in the class. Overall, the Buckeyes have six players in the top 85 in the 2025 cycle, and it is only February. Five of those six have committed in the last month. Ryan Day has been taking some heat, but it is hard to argue with his recruiting efforts.

Pressure To Win

The program is in good hands in the future. However, in the short term, there is pressure to win now. The Buckeyes have lost to Michigan three straight years. Despite having a glut of talent on the roster, they have not been able to beat the best teams when it matters most. Now that Jim Harbaugh is gone, the pressure only increases. If Ohio State cannot win this year, Day could find himself on the hot seat.

Can the Buckeyes take the Big Ten in 2024? They have the talent but will need to figure out how to turn that into wins on the field.
